What is an AP News reporter?

AP News reporters are journalists who work for the Associated Press (AP), an independent global news organization. They gather, verify, and report news stories from around the world, covering topics such as politics, business, sports, and entertainment. AP News reporters are known for providing fast, accurate, and unbiased news coverage to newspapers, broadcasters, and digital outlets globally. Their work supports the AP's mission to deliver factual news to the public. Reporters often work under tight deadlines and may be stationed in various locations, including war zones and areas of natural disasters.

What are some common challenges journalists face when working at AP News, and how can they overcome them?

Journalists at AP News often work under tight deadlines and must quickly adapt to breaking news situations. Balancing speed with accuracy is a key challenge, as stories must be reported rapidly while maintaining AP's high editorial standards. Reporters regularly collaborate with editors and other journalists across different time zones and regions, requiring strong communication and teamwork skills. To succeed, it's helpful to stay organized, be proactive in seeking out reliable sources, and continuously develop digital media skills to adapt to evolving news platforms.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an AP News reporter?

To thrive as an AP News Reporter, you need strong research, writing, and editing skills, typically backed by a degree in journalism or a related field. Familiarity with digital content management systems, multimedia tools, and AP style guidelines is essential. Exceptional communication, adaptability, and deadline management make someone stand out in this role. These skills are crucial for producing accurate, timely, and engaging news coverage in a fast-paced, competitive environment.

What is the difference between Ap News vs Press Release Writer?

AspectAp NewsPress Release Writer
CredentialsJournalism degree, reporting experienceWriting skills, marketing or PR background
Work EnvironmentNews agencies, media outletsPR firms, corporate communications
Industry UsageNews reporting, journalismPublic relations, marketing
Search & Comparison IntentNews reporting vs press release writing

Ap News primarily involves reporting news stories for media outlets, requiring journalism credentials and a focus on factual reporting. Press Release Writers craft promotional content for companies or organizations, often with marketing skills. While both roles involve writing, Ap News is centered on news dissemination, whereas Press Release Writers focus on public relations and marketing communication.

Company Description

AP on AP's mission is to lead APIDA conversations & empower a complex intersectional community. We are committed to keeping Asian Americans informed on how current events affect them through storytelling. This team producesย well-researched podcasts and articles on the US issues that affect the Asian American community. We cover politics, race, gender, entertainment, and more. AP on AP was founded on theย need for deep, explanatory journalism in the APIDA space.ย 

Job Description

We are looking for a team member who has an entrepreneurial spirit and is passionate about building inclusive work cultures from the ground up. They'll be working remotely with our co-founders, advancing a more diverse, inclusive, equitable, accessible AP on AP. This is an opportunity to join a founding team at the very early startup stages and own the entire culture and talent aspects of an Asian American company. This role will create and execute the strategic vision for building and retaining a diverse, exceptional team of professionals

AP on AP is a bootstrapped news media startup that has not undergone seed round funding yet. We are in the prototyping stages of our first product - an Asian American weekly news podcast called At the Moment. This position will be voluntary and completely remote for 10 hours/week, up until the first round of funding is complete. Compensation will be equity-based for the time being.ย
